FineUI 官方论坛

标题: 【已确认】FineUI6.01重大BUG:AjaxTimeout 设置无效 [打印本页]

作者: 网缘    时间: 2017-1-3 01:22
标题: 【已确认】FineUI6.01重大BUG:AjaxTimeout 设置无效
近来做项目测试中,经常遇到 如截图中的错误。经过再三测试,是超时造成的。于是设置 AjaxTimeout ,但不管怎么设置,没有任何作用!在所有浏览器上测试都一样。

测试代码如下:

aspx代码:
  1. <body>
  2.     <form id="form1" runat="server">
  3.     <div>
  4.         
  5.         <f:PageManager runat="server" AjaxTimeout="500"></f:PageManager>
  6.         <f:Button runat="server" Text="点我"  OnClick="Unnamed_Click" ></f:Button>
  7.    
  8.     </div>
  9.     </form>
  10. </body>
复制代码


.cs 代码:

  1.     protected void Unnamed_Click(object sender, EventArgs e)
  2.         {
  3.             System.Threading.Thread.Sleep(1000 * 150);

  4.             FineUI.Alert.ShowInTop("可以显示了");
  5.         }
复制代码


我还一度怀疑是否 AjaxTimeout 设置单位的问题,但就算把 AjaxTimeout 把设置成 500000 也没有用!同理,把 AjaxTimeout  设置成 10,它也不会在 10 秒超时,依然是 1分钟后超时!


总结:AjaxTimeout  这个设置没有作用!非常重大的一个 BUG !


作者: xingzhe    时间: 2017-1-3 11:37
最近也总是遇到这个问题
作者: sanshi    时间: 2017-1-3 17:26
多谢支持,已确认是BUG,下个版本修正。

-修正AjaxTimeout无效的问题(网缘-9212)。

[attach]9617[/attach]







欢迎光临 FineUI 官方论坛 (https://fineui.com/bbs/) Powered by Discuz! X3.4